Cc. Ādi 7.147

Text

ei-mata sarva-sūtrera vyākhyāna śuniyā
sakala sannyāsī kahe vinaya kariyā

Synonyms

ei-mata—in this way; sarva-sūtrera—of all the aphorisms of the Vedānta-sūtra; vyākhyāna—explanation; śuniyā—by hearing; sakala—all; sannyāsī—the groups of Māyāvādī sannyāsīs; kahe—said; vinaya—humbly; kariyā—doing so.

Translation

When all the Māyāvādī sannyāsīs thus heard the explanation of Caitanya Mahāprabhu on the basis of sambandha, abhidheya and prayojana, they spoke very humbly.

Purport

Everyone who actually desires to understand the Vedānta philosophy must certainly accept the explanation of Lord Caitanya Mahāprabhu or the Vaiṣṇava ācāryas who have also commented on the Vedānta-sūtra according to the principles of bhakti-yoga. After hearing the explanation of the Vedānta-sūtra from Śrī Caitanya Mahāprabhu, all the sannyāsīs, headed by Prakāśānanda Sarasvatī, became very humble and obedient to the Lord, and they spoke as follows.
